A-G Announces SME COVID-19 Business Assistance Fiji Package

Good news, Government has announced a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ises COVID-19 Concessional Finance Support Package for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ises (MSME) which will commence on June 7.
The Attorney-General and Minister for Economy Aiyaz Sayed-Khaiyum made the timely announcement yesterday at Level 10, Ro Lalabalavu House in response to the impact of the COVID-19 pandemic on our country.
Mr Sayed-Khaiyum announced three products. That is the COVID-19 concessional loan facility for new and existing micro enterprises, COVID-19 concessional loan facility for existing small enterprises and COVID-19 concessional loan facility for existing medium sized enterprises.
Government has setup an ad hoc organisation Business Assistance Fiji, to look after this new initiative which includes assessing the applications.
The new organisation comprises of accredited members of the Fiji Institute of Accountants (FIA), Fiji Commerce and Employers Federation (FCEF), Fiji Chamber of Commerce and Industry (FCCI), Women in Business (WIB) and MSME Fiji.

He highlighted each product as per below:
PRODUCT 1 –COVID-19 concessional loan facility for new and existing micro enterprises
1. Eligibility – both new and existing micro enterprises with gross turnover less than $50,000.
2. Purpose — Funding available for working capital support, capital investment and new business venture.
3. Maximum funding eligibility — $7,000.
4. Interest rate — Concessional interest rate of 0.5 per cent per annum.
5. Repayment term — 5 years, inclusive of 1 year grace period (No principal and no interest).
6. Requirements – Business registration, Tax Identification Number, Bank Account Details, Business Plan, Cash flow projections and completed application form. Existing eligible businesses should be operational.
7. Assessment – All applications will be assessed by “Business Assistance Fiji”, which comprises of accredited members of the Fiji Institute of Accountants (FIA), Fiji Commerce and Employers Federation (FCEF), Fiji Chamber of Commerce and Industry (FCCI), Women in Business (WIB) and MSME Fiji.
8. Disbursement – Upon approval by the “Business Assistance Fiji”, Government will make direct disbursement in the bank account of approved entity.
PRODUCT 2 –COVID-19 concessional loan facility for existing small enterprises
1. Eligibility – Existing small enterprises with gross turnover between $50,000 to $300,000
2. Purpose — Funding available for working capital support and capital investment.
3. Maximum funding eligibility — $14,000.
4. Interest rate — Concessional interest rate of 1.0 per cent per annum.
5. Repayment term — 5 years, inclusive of 1 year grace period (No principal and no interest).
6. Requirements – Business registration, Tax Identification Number, Bank Account Details, Latest Financial Statements, Business Plan, Cash flow projections, FNPF compliant as at December 2019, FRCS compliant as at December 2018 and completed application form. Eligible businesses should be operational with at least 60 percent of employees relative to December 2019.
7. Assessment – All applications will be assessed by “Business Assistance Fiji”, which comprises of accredited members of the Fiji Institute of Accountants (FIA), Fiji Commerce and Employers Federation (FCEF), Fiji Chamber of Commerce and Industry (FCCI), Women in Business (WIB) and MSME Fiji.
8. Disbursement – Upon approval by the “Business Assistance Fiji”, Government will make direct disbursement in the bank account of approved entity.
PRODUCT 3 –COVID-19 concessional loan facility for existing medium sized enterprises
1. Eligibility –existing medium sized enterprises with gross turnover between $300,000 to $1,250,000
2. Purpose — Funding available for working capital support and capital investment.
3. Maximum funding eligibility — $21,000.
4. Interest rate — Concessional interest rate of 1.5 per cent per annum.
5. Repayment term — 5 years, inclusive of 1 year grace period (No principal and no interest).
6. Requirements – Business registration, Tax Identification Number, Bank Account Details, Latest Financial Statements, Business Plan, Cash flow projections, FNPF compliant as at December 2019, FRCS compliant as at December 2018 and completed application form.
Eligible businesses should be operational with at least 60 percent of employees relative to December 2019.
7. Assessment – All applications will be assessed by “Business Assistance Fiji”, which comprises of accredited members of the Fiji Institute of Accountants (FIA), Fiji Commerce and Employers Federation (FCEF), Fiji Chamber of Commerce and Industry (FCCI), Women in Business (WIB) and MSME Fiji.
8. Disbursement – Upon approval by the “Business Assistance Fiji”, Government will make direct disbursement in the bank account of approved entity.
